Runbook: Glacier Diff large-file handling. When a diff exceeds 40 MB, the viewer switches to chunked rendering and disables syntax highlighting; this is intentional, not a regression. If chunked mode fails, check the splitter service first — it caches offsets and a stale cache produces misaligned hunks. Flush the cache, reload, and only then restart the renderer pods. Chunk-size tuning history and the cache flush procedure are documented on the internal page below.

operations page: https://confluence.lumicsys.internal/projects/display/projects/display

## Tuning

The receipt mailer (Almsgate) batches donation receipts and sends through the Thornquay relay. On-call: if the queue backs up, resist the urge to crank batch size — the relay rate-limits per connection, and bigger batches just mean bigger retries. Scale worker count first, then shorten the flush interval. Dedupe window must stay longer than the retry horizon or donors get duplicate receipts, which generates tickets. All knobs live in one place and are read at worker start. Current production values follow.

tuning table, kajop-yafof:
QUOTAS = {
    "wenath": 10,
    "ulaael": 5,
}

## Recovery: Export Retry Service Account

If the `retry-runner` account on the Dunmore export cluster is locked, do not create a replacement; audit continuity requires the original identity. Restore access via the offline recovery console, which accepts the sealed passphrase held by the security office. For this review copy, the passphrase is reproduced below.

strongbox words: oliael-gilax-lamael

// Client setup for the Quotaline tenant service.
// Each tenant gets a per-minute request quota; support can
// raise it temporarily via the override endpoint, but bumps
// expire after 24h. Exceeding quota returns 429 with a
// retry-after header. The client below authenticates with
// the internal support-tier key, shown here.

service key, tafog-fajop: kto11_qcz7hs8cjIG